HolyCode:永続的なAIコーディングエージェント環境のためのDockerコンテナ

HolyCodeは、環境切り替えの問題を解決するためにClaude Codeで構築されたDockerコンテナです。開発者は、環境全体を再構築することなくどこでも実行できる単一のDockerセットアップを持つためにこれを作成しました。
Claude Codeの活用方法
- Docker/ランタイムアーキテクチャを迅速に反復開発
- ブラウザ/コンテナの問題をデバッグ(Chromium + Xvfb + Playwrightフロー)
- リビルドが繰り返し可能になるように起動と回復フローを改善
- 予測可能なセットアップのためのドキュメントとトラブルシューティング手順を改善
機能
- セッション、設定、プラグインを永続ストレージに保持し、リビルドで進捗が消えない
- エージェントワークフローのための事前配線済みブラウザツールを同梱
- 日常使用のための信頼性デフォルトを採用(shm_size: 2g、パーミッションマッピング、プロセス監視)
- OpenCodeを通じてClaude、OpenAI、Geminiなどのプロバイダーワークフローをサポート
クイックスタート
docker-compose.ymlファイルを作成:
services:
holycode:
image: coderluii/holycode:latest
restart: unless-stopped
shm_size: 2g
ports:
- "4096:4096"
volumes:
- ./data/opencode:/home/opencode
- ./workspace:/workspace
environment:
- PUID=1000
- PGID=1000
- ANTHROPIC_API_KEY=your-key-here次に実行:
docker compose up -dhttp://localhost:4096を開いて環境にアクセスします。
コンテナはDocker Hubでcoderluii/holycode:latestとして利用可能で、ソースはGitHubにあります。開発者は、フォローアップコメントで正確なバックアップ/復元およびアップグレード/ロールバック手順を共有できると述べています。
📖 Read the full source: r/ClaudeAI
👀 See Also

プロンプト明確化、チュートリアル、バグ発見のための4つの無料Claude Codeスキル
Apache 2.0ライセンス、無料のClaude Codeスキル4つ:prompter(プロンプト書き換え)、tutorial-creator(注釈付きコードウォークスルー)、bug-echo(修正後のアンチパターン一掃)、bug-prospector(7つの分析レンズによるリリース前監査)。

Claude-kit:Claudeコードプロジェクト向け構成管理システム
Claude-kitは、複数のプロジェクトにわたる.claude/ディレクトリ設定を管理するオープンソースツールです。技術スタックを自動検出し、設定を生成、セキュリティと品質を監査、カスタマイズを上書きせずに変更を同期します。

memv MCPサーバー:AIエージェントのための永続的構造化メモリ
memvは、エージェント向けのオープンソースPythonメモリレイヤーで、MCPサーバーを同梱するようになりました。永続的で構造化されたメモリを、ユーザーごとに分離し、LLMオプションの抽出機能とともに提供する5つのツールを備えています。

エージェントチャット:AIエージェントのためのソーシャルネットワークと決済システム
新しいプラットフォームにより、AIエージェントは互いを見つけ、自律的に仕事を交渉し、完了したタスクに対して報酬を受け取ることができます。